The Taiwan Tourism Administration has launched an innovative and visually engaging campaign in Jakarta, themed “Menyala Taiwan-ku,” to promote the multifaceted charm of Taiwan tourism. Covering an extensive area, the campaign features 310 car branding vehicles traversing Greater Jakarta, alongside 10 buses cruising along the city’s most prominent thoroughfare, Jalan Sudirman, captivating millions with Taiwan’s allure and the theme “Taiwan Waves of Wonder.”

“The mountainous district of Beitou in Taipei is one of the two places in the world whose turquoise-colored hot springs are known to contain radium. Beitou’s hot springs are richly varied in terms of their chemical compositions. With its traditions of itinerant musical performances and high-end cuisine, the place also boasts a vibrant cultural history that sprang from its famous spas.
